Take a look at XML4Dalies from Spherico http://www.spherico.com/filmtools/XML4Dailies/index.htmlby digitalheaven - Café LA Re: changing a photo's dpi resolution on a MAC - 16 years agoThere's no reason to change the DPI of a file - it has no meaning in video.by digitalheaven - Café LA Re: Estimate on File Size for 90 minute film - 16 years agoLet me spill the beans....the reason that they don't match is that by default the AJA calculator uses decimal calculation of MB and GB where 1GB=1000MB. However, the OS X file system uses binary calculations where 1GB=1024MB so we decided that VideoSpace should work the same way. In which case, just select all clips in the Timeline and press Ctrl-B twice to brby digitalheaven - Café LA Re: sending video to europe - 16 years agoEven in France, they edit with "PAL" settings. It only gets encoded to SECAM at the transmission stage. Up to that point (and in FCP), it is exactly the same as working in "PAL".by digitalheaven - Café LA Re: Red Line & Audio Beeps - 16 years agoAre you editing from a DV stream file not captured in FCP? A roundtrip by exporting an anamorphic clip out to XML and then back in, shows the issue nicely. thanksby digitalheaven - The Bug Report Re: long term FCP project..World Changing - 16 years agoCatDV has a good reputation http://www.squarebox.co.uk/by digitalheaven - Café LA Re: FCP 6 XML disaster - 16 years agoIt's always been the case that when a new XML format is introduced, the previous versions of FCP are unable to read it. For that reason, on the XML export window, there's a version number popup menu that allows you to choose an earlier XML version that will be compatible. So the most recent version of XML is v4, introduced with FCP6.
